Abstract
The utility model discloses a kind of remote operating control systems, more particularly to remote operating control system field, including central control module, the connecting pin of the central control module is provided with communication module, monitoring modular and logging modle, the connecting pin of the communication module is provided with PLC control module, the connecting pin of the PLC control module is provided with detection module and sewage treatment module, and the sewage treatment module is internally provided with Automatic Dosing module, flow cavitation result module and aerator.The utility model passes through setting detection module, logging modle and alarm module, people can be used equipment detecting instrument and detect to sewage disposal device, the data that will test are recorded by logging modle, and the data of the data and script that will test compare, when data exceed normal range (NR), alarm device in alarm module will issue alarm, and people is reminded to replace in time to sewage disposal device.

The utility model provides a kind of remote operating control system as shown in figures 1 to 6, including central control module 1,
The connecting pin of the central control module 1 is provided with communication module 2, monitoring modular 6 and logging modle 7, and communication module 2 is specially
4G local area network, the connecting pin of the communication module 2 are provided with PLC control module 3, and PLC control module 3 is specially PLC circuit
Plate, the connecting pin of the PLC control module 3 are provided with detection module 4 and sewage treatment module 5, set inside the detection module 4
It is equipped with water quality detection module 8, water level detecting module 9 and equipment detection module 10, the sewage treatment module 5 is internally provided with
Automatic Dosing module 11, flow cavitation result module 12 and aerator 13, the monitoring modular 6 be internally provided with camera 14 with
Display 15, the central control module 1 are internally provided with backup power source 16, energising power 17 and CPU18, the record mould
Block 7 is internally provided with data input module 19, data comparison module 20 and alarm module 21.
Further, the input terminal of the backup power source 16 and energising power 17 is electrically connected with the output end of CPU18,
The backup power source 16 is specially battery, and when there is power blackout situation, energising power 17 be will be unable to as CPU18 and other equipment
Electricity is provided, the circuit of backup power source 16 will be opened at this time, and the work for central control module 1 provides energy;
Further, the Automatic Dosing module 11 is internally provided with chemical feed machine and pressure sensor, in the mistake of dispensing
Cheng Zhong, the quality of dispensing is measured by pressure sensor, and the flow cavitation result module 12 is specially solenoid valve block;
Further, the water quality detection module 8 is specially water quality testing meter, and the water level detecting module 9 is specially water
Level sensor, the equipment detection module 10 are specially air pressure detector, and per after a period of time, equipment detection is can be used in people
Air pressure detector in module 10 detects the air-tightness of each connector of sewage disposal device;
Further, the data input module 19 is specially keyboard, and the data comparison module 20 is internally provided with
Hard disk, the alarm module 21 are specially alarm device, and when data exceed normal range (NR), the CPU18 in central control module 1 is just
Alarm device in alarm module 21 can will be issued to alarm, people is reminded to replace in time to sewage disposal device;
Further, the output end of the input terminal of the camera 14 and display 15 is electrically connected, and passes through camera 14
The whole process of shooting sewage treatment is carried out, and the image of shooting is presented by display 15;
Further, the model i78700K of the CPU18, the model YYE-2 of PLC circuit plate, pressure sensor
Model CYYZ11, the signal of water level sensor are HSTL-18, the model HRB-N80 of alarm device.
Utility model works principle:
Referring to Figure of description 1-6, per after a period of time, the detection of the air pressure in equipment detection module 10 is can be used in people
Instrument, detects the air-tightness of each connector of sewage disposal device, and the data that will test pass through the data input module in logging modle 7
19 are recorded, and the data for the data and script that will test compare, when data exceed normal range (NR), center control
Alarm device in alarm module 21 will will be issued alarm by the CPU18 in module 1, and people is reminded to set in time to sewage treatment
It is standby to be replaced, the effect for influencing sewage treatment is avoided, the CPU18 in central control module 1 in normal work, can be by energizing
Power supply 17 provides electricity for CPU18 and other equipment work, and backup power source 16 is in charged state, when there is power blackout situation
When, energising power 17 will be unable to be that CPU18 and other equipment provide electricity, and the circuit of backup power source 16 will be opened at this time, be
The work of central control module 1 provides energy, and CPU18 is made to work on other equipment, and it is practical to increase central control module 1
Property, after circuit restores, backup power source 16 will close circuit, keep charged state.
